Homemade Pumpkin Puree

Take your fall baking to the next level with Homemade Pumpkin Puree! Made with just one ingredient and ready in an hour, it's the perfect way to bake with pumpkin... from scratch!

Ingredients

  • 1 pie pumpkin also called sugar pumpkin

Instructions

  • Preheat oven to 400° F.
  • Cut the pumpkin in half and scoop out the seeds and guts.
  • Place the hollowed out pumpkin halves face down on a rimmed ba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ake at 400° for 45 minutes or until the flesh is fork tender and the skin starts to pull away from the flesh naturally.
  • Remove from oven and cool slightly. Remove the skins, then spoon the cooked pumpkin into a food processor and process until smooth, about 2-3 minutes.
  • Spoon the puree into a fine mesh strainer lined with cheesecloth. Gather the edges together and squeeze to strain off excess liquid. The goal is a texture similar to canned pumpkin puree. *Note: pumpkins vary in moisture level, so some may not need straining while some may need quite a bit of straining.
  • Use immediately or refrigerate for up to 1 week.

Notes

Pro Tips:

Use the right kind of pumpkin. Pie pumpkins (aka sugar pumpkins) are it! It's all in the name, really. This type of pumpkin is bred for pies and baking of all types.
Roast until completely tender. The more tender the pumpkin, the easier it will be to puree. Roasting also brings out the flavor of the pumpkin, which leads to maximum flavor in your puree.
Don't skip the cheesecloth. Freshly pureed pumpkin tends to have a higher moisture content than canned puree, so straining it through cheesecloth is a must. Most recipes that call for pumpkin puree will assume you're using canned pumpkin, so the moisture level in the recipe will be off if you don't strain it.
